T: +43 (1) 610 32 - 4299About OctapharmaOctapharma is one of the largest human protein manufacturers in the world, developing and producing human proteins from human plasma and human cell lines. We employ more than 11,000 people worldwide to support the treatment of patients in 120 countries with products across three therapeutic areas: Immunotherapy, Haematology and Critical Care. With seven R&D sites and five state-of-the-art manufacturing facilities in Austria, France, Germany, and Sweden, Octapharma also operates over 195 plasma donation centres across Europe and the US. With four decades of experience, we are committed to advancing patient care worldwide.
